Railbookers operates this independent, self-guided rail vacation across four Central European cities over 8 days and 7 nights, starting in Berlin and ending in Vienna, with stops in Warsaw and Krakow. Direct trains cover each leg, so travelers move city to city without arranging their own connections. Berlin gets just one night, explored with a Berlin City Card that covers sights such as the Reichstag's dome and the Berlin Wall Memorial, before two nights each in Warsaw, Krakow, and Vienna. Warsaw's days are largely at your own pace, taking in the Warsaw Rising Museum and Royal Castle, while Krakow includes a guided tour of the Auschwitz-Birkenau memorial site, visiting the remains of the former concentration camp. Vienna closes the trip with an included hop-on-hop-off sightseeing tour to St Stephen's Cathedral and Schonbrunn Palace. Hotel choices span several properties in each city, including InterContinental, Hilton, and Sofitel brands, with multiple options offered per stop. This trip suits travelers comfortable exploring independently between the two guided highlights of the Auschwitz-Birkenau tour and the Vienna sightseeing day.

Day by day

  1. Day 1overnight: Berlin

    Your Journey Begins in Berlin

    Use your Berlin City Card while exploring on your own. We recommend going museum-hopping, enjoying 360-degree views of Berlin from the Reichstag's dome, visiting the Berlin Wall Memorial, strolling through Tiergarten, and marveling at the architecture on Museum Island. (Overnight in Berlin)

  2. Day 2railovernight: Warsaw

    Berlin to Warsaw

    Krakow

    Today's professional guided tour of UNESCO World Heritage-listed Auschwitz-Birkenau and its poignant memorials will be a memorable and moving experience. Visit the remains of barracks, watch towers, gas chambers and fences at the concentration camp. You'll also hear narratives by former detainees and learn about Auschwitz's liberation in 1945.
